Transaction 3fc7dc577150ff2fee7d1245ebff944a59e65a8152e0d1ca6d8a332bc1418266
1 Input
1 Output
-
3fc7dc577150ff2fee7d1245ebff944a59e65a8152e0d1ca6d8a332bc1418266:0
- value
- 449296
- script pubkey
- OP_0 OP_PUSHBYTES_20 62850bc57ca0779c8eeb704c83b209818be67292
- address
- bc1qv2zsh3tu5pmeerhtwpxg8vsfsx97vu5jt4zu6p